a multimedia installation by Dave Greber, Matthew Holdren, Adam Delnegro, and Katie Gelfand
Marcel Duchamp has always been an influence on my work, I spent a great deal of time lingering in his collection in the Philadelphia Museum of Art while I was growing up. One piece that always fascinated/scared me was Étant Donnés, a multimedia assemblage that can be viewed through two peepholes drilled into old church doors. I love the way Étant Donnés limited the vantage point of the viewer to create it's 3D illusion. It was with this in mind that I first started imagining the shape of All Natural®.

The form of All Natural® mimics the way we perceive reality in the 21st century. We experience the natural world through the ciphers of our consumer-based culture. Specifically, this piece is concerned with the continual misappropriation of the dwindling wetlands for commercial ventures, which threaten the sustainability of life throughout the Gulf Coast region.
